Decision criteria
The right AR glasses for people-aware content should meet five criteria: contextual sensing, real-world display quality, natural input, social workflow, and privacy-conscious adaptability. SPECS check those boxes in a way that makes them a strong pick for this use case.
First, contextual sensing matters. People-aware AR depends on more than a front-facing camera. The glasses need to understand space, motion, hands, and environmental context so digital content can appear in the right place at the right moment. Spectacles include a suite of cameras and sensors designed to power multimodal AI, contextual understanding, and 6DoF tracking. That is the foundation for experiences that react to what is happening around the wearer.
Second, the display has to keep you present. If the device blocks out the world, it becomes VR-style immersion instead of everyday AR. SPECS use a see-through stereo display with optical waveguides, so digital content can be layered onto the physical environment. That matters for social settings because you can stay engaged with people nearby while still seeing useful digital overlays.
Third, input should feel natural. People-aware experiences break down if you have to keep pulling out a phone or tapping through menus. SPECS support voice recognition, hand tracking, touch, and a mobile app controller. That range of input methods makes the glasses better suited for real-world moments where your hands may be busy and the social context is changing quickly.
Fourth, the social layer matters. A device may technically display AR content, but if it is not connected to a social creation and sharing ecosystem, people-aware use cases feel incomplete. SPECS integrate with Snapchat, which gives creators and social sharers a direct path from capture to sharing. For experiences that change based on the group, the event, the location, or the moment, that social connection is a major advantage.
Fifth, the platform should support adaptive experiences without encouraging creepy behavior. The best choice is not simply "glasses that recognize everyone." It is glasses that can support contextual, opt-in, and socially appropriate AR. SPECS are compelling because the public positioning is about blending digital and physical worlds, helping people create and connect naturally, and powering contextual understanding — a better foundation than unbounded personal identification.
